gambit-ipa: Compute Nash equilibria in a strategic game using iterated polymatrix approximation

gambit-ipa reads a game on standard input and computes Nash equilibria using an iterated polymatrix approximation approach developed by Govindan and Wilson [GovWil04]. This program is a wrapper around the Gametracer 0.2 implementation by Ben Blum and Christian Shelton.

gambit-ipa

-d

Express all output using decimal representations with the specified number of digits.

-h

Prints a help message listing the available options.

-q

Suppresses printing of the banner at program launch.

Computing an equilibrium of e02.nfg <../contrib/games/e02.nfg>, the reduced strategic form of the example in Figure 2 of Selten (International Journal of Game Theory, 1975):

$ gambit-ipa e02.nfg
Compute Nash equilibria using iterated polymatrix approximation
Gametracer version 0.2, Copyright (C) 2002, Ben Blum and Christian Shelton
Gambit version 16.1.0, Copyright (C) 1994-2023, The Gambit Project
This is free software, distributed under the GNU GPL

NE,1.000000,0.000000,0.000000,1.000000,0.000000

Note

This is an experimental program and has not been extensively tested.
